If you’re working to learn or remake a cover song, Logic has some tricks you can use to slow down parts, or change the song to a consistent tempo, if you’re doing a remake. Smart Tempo, Flexpitch and Audio to Midi conversion were not available to musician 10 years ago, but now these features make working with covers much easier. Learn these and you’ll improve the accuracy of how you play a song!

I have a remark to make. When I use Smart Tempo to analyze very fast songs that are saturated with loud and distorted instruments (metal-hard rock, etc), I first slow down the tempo with FLEX, then export the file and re-import it on a new project to be able to Edit the Downbeats and Beats that Smart Tempo mistaken with the upbeats with the keyboard (D for downbeats, T for 1/4 notes), because the transients are very hard to detect visually. Try to put a constant metronome for a rehearsal with a drummer with separated tracks (voice-guitar-drum(muted)-bass(muted) with the Iron Maiden song « Heaven Can Wait » and you will undersand how puzzled it can be👀
